Having access to a clean and reliable water supply in the mountain villages of rural Thailand can be very difficult. Water sources change periodically and rerouting the supply line often results in loss of water for days and dirty water when the supply returns. And when trying to develop a pig farm to provide for the financial needs of the family, a dependable clean water supply is essential.
For Sela, the solution was to make contact with one of our field staff and request a water tank and filter system to provide a reserve of about a week of clean water when the water supply is interrupted. Sela has been able to develop a healthy herd of pigs with an adequate supply of clean water -- and looking to expand his herd in the near future.

Our friend Ajarn (= teacher) and his wife started their pig farm in Huai Tong during February 2023 with 6 sow and newly constructed pig stalls for the soon-to-be- growing herd. One crucial factor in growing and maintaining a pig farm is a constant and abundant supply of clearn water not only to nurish the herd but also to keep the stalls clean to prevent disease, especially a swine flu breakout.
After running the pig farm for several months, Ajarn noticed his water supply was becoming increasingly dirty and sometimes had a foul smell. After contacting our team, we were able to purchase and reusable sediment / charcoal filter system to install at Ajarn's pig farm. We made the 4.5 hour trip out to Huai Tong Village, Mae Hong Son to assist Ajarn with installing the water filter system and getting his pig herd the water they need - abundant and clean water.
Ajarn reported a healthy drove of piglets was born recently and he is encouraged with the progress of his pig farm.

Many areas of Thailand are know for the lush vegetation and abundant springs and rivers. However, other parts of Thailand struggle to keep a steady supply of clean water for sanitation and caring for animal herds. Rains are seasonal and there are long periods of time - up to 3 months - when small creeks and the springs of water dry up. In these areas, adequate water supply is essential for health of the people and animals in the village.
We have been meeting with several key leaders in a number of villages of northern Thailand to make plans to increase the storage capacity of the village water supply. We have identified several villages with a critical need for expanding the water storage capacity to make it through the dry season each year.
